Supreme Court reins in Trump’s trade powers, reshapes tariff risks for global businesses

  • Ease pressure on some import-dependent sectors whose margins were squeezed by the sudden, hard-to-price tariff shock, potentially freezing demand for trade loans, sureties and supply-chain cover.
  • Reduce a layer of legal and regulatory uncertainty that has complicated underwriting for companies with heavy exposure to cross-border trade with Canada, China and Mexico.
  • Shift future trade-policy risk toward more formal, legislative processes in Congress, giving businesses – and their insurers – more time to adjust to changes.

However, the decision does not address broader geopolitical and trade tensions, and other tariffs will remain subject to various authorities. Insurers writing political risk, trade disruption, marine cargo and trade interruption coverage will still need to account for the volatile global environment — but Friday’s decision could limit one of the most unpredictable channels for sudden tariff shocks.
